In more than two decades of practice, I have come to understand the dangers of defective motorcycle equipment. Severe head trauma can result from a slow speed accident involving a defective helmet. Spinal cord injuries, disfigurement and amputations can result from accident s caused by brake failure. I am prepared to represent riders whose injuries were caused by a wide variety of defective equipment:

  • Motorcycle helmets and other protective gear
  • Failed brakes
  • Motorcycle tire defects
  • Defective windshields
  • Stuck throttles
  • Defective kickstands
  • Belt or chain failure
  • Shock absorber failure
  • Defects in after-market equipment

Defective equipment cases fall into an area of law commonly referred to as product liability. These can be complex and involves proving that a design defect, a manufacturing defect, a marketing defect, or a failure to warn or guard the rider caused or contributed to the accident.

I commonly rely on engineering experts, manufacturing experts, and product design experts, and medical experts to demonstrate the cause and consequences of accidents resulting from defective equipment.
